Overview
Description

Rise of Nations: Thrones & Patriots expands the classic RTS formula with new nations, campaigns, and a deep multiplayer experience. Players command armies across centuries, balancing economic growth, technology research, and tactical warfare. The expansion adds fantasy elements and refined mechanics, delivering both single‑player campaigns and robust multiplayer modes for competitive and cooperative play.

Warcraft III: The Frozen Throne is the acclaimed expansion to Blizzard's classic real‑time strategy masterpiece. It adds two new playable races, dozens of new hero units, and a deep storyline that continues the saga of Azeroth. The expansion also introduces robust multiplayer features, a powerful map editor, and countless custom games that have kept the community vibrant for decades.
